Ivermectin Where To Buy For Humans - Ivermectin (stromectol) Where To Buy

Normally, 2 pills daily are required until you have reached your desired penile size

ivermectin where to buy for humans

Well, as you can guess, we weren’t too impressed with Stud100 and although it may work great for some guys, it didn’t work for us

order ivermectin for dogs online

where can i buy ivermectin pills

ivermectin (stromectol) where to buy

where to buy ivermectin for dogs

can i buy ivermectin online

order ivermectin for guinea pigs

buy ivermectin for mange in dogs

generic ivermectin injectable

stromectol online uk